Khar Koli is a Rural village located in Bhanoli, Almora, Uttarakhand.
The total population of Khar Koli is 86.
Khar Koli village comprises 18 households.
The literacy rate in Khar Koli is 63.5%. Among the literate population of 47, there are 24 literate males and 23 literate females.
In Khar Koli, there are 35 males and 51 females, with a sex ratio of 1457 females per 1000 males.
There are 12 children (14% of population), comprising 4 boys and 8 girls.
The total number of workers in Khar Koli is 40, with 16 main workers and 24 marginal workers.
Social category data is not available for Khar Koli.
Khar Koli is located in Uttarakhand state, Almora district, and falls under Bhanoli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 53694 and LGD code is 53694.
